Dichroic mirror / filter
Dichroic mirror / filter

Features

Separates light with two or more wavelength regions using dielectric multilayer films with different refraction factors. This action allows specific colors to be extracted.

Applications

Applicable to color TV cameras, LCD projectors, photographic color enlargers, color facsimile, illumination and other optical systems.


Typical Characteristics

DM (Dichroic Mirror)

Used for diagonal incidence. Reflects a specific region of light and transmits other
regions. Separates the three primary colors of blue, green and red from white light.
Can also combine the three primary colors into white light.


Blue-reflecting mirror
R400 - 450nm >/= 95%
T490 +/- 10nm = 50%
T535 - 700nm >/= 85%





Green-reflecting mirror
T500, 580 +/- 10nm = 50%
T420 - 470nm >/= 80%
T620 - 700nm >/= 80%





Red-reflecting mirror
T420 - 550nm >/= 85%
T590 +/- 10nm = 50%
R640 - 700nm >/= 95%


DF (Dichroic Filter)

Used for normal incidence. Selective transmissioin of a specific region of light allows a specific color to be extracted. 6 types of filter are available depending on the difference in transmitted colors.


Blue filter
T400 - 470nm >/= 85%
T495 +/- 10nm = 50%
T530 - 700nm </= 1%





Green filter
T400 - 460nm </= 1%
T505, 575 +/- 10nm = 50%
TPeak >/= 85%
T630 - 700nm </= 1%





Red filter
T400 - 565nm </= 1%
T610 +/- 10nm = 50%
R640 - 700nm >/= 85%





Yellow filter
T410 - 475nm </= 1%
T520 +/- 10nm = 50%
T550 - 700nm >/= 85%





Magenta filter
T495, 605 +/- 10nm = 50%
T420 - 470nm >/= 80%
T640 - 700nm >/= 80%





Cyan filter
T400 - 560nm >/= 85%
T590 +/- 10nm = 50%
R640 - 700nm </= 1%
